Why do pipes freeze and burst in Walla Walla?

central Washington winters are real — weeks below freezing every year — and exposed, unheated or poorly insulated pipes freeze and split. Insulation, heat tape on vulnerable runs and fall winterization of hose bibs and irrigation prevent most bursts.

Do I really need a sump pump in Walla Walla?

If your home has a basement — as many in central Washington do — yes. Spring snowmelt and fast runoff raise groundwater quickly, and a sump pump with battery backup keeps a finished basement dry when it comes up fast.

What counts as a plumbing emergency?

Flooding you can't stop, a burst or frozen pipe, sewage backing up, a dead sump pump in a storm, no water to the home, or a gas smell near the water heater all warrant an emergency call — shut off the water and call right away.

Should I shut off my water in an emergency?

Yes. Find your main shutoff valve (often in the crawlspace, garage or at the meter) and turn it off to stop the damage, then call a pro.
